С 17 марта 2020 г. для образовательных ресурсов Электронной библиотеки СПбПУ установлен особый режим их использования

Details

Title: Разработка и исследование прототипа системы администрирования базы данных при помощи Telegram Bot: выпускная квалификационная работа магистра: 02.04.03 - Математическое обеспечение и администрирование информационных систем ; 02.04.03_02 - Проектирование и разработка информационных систем
Creators: Пецура Олег Васильевич
Scientific adviser: Сабинин Олег Юрьевич
Other creators: Молчанова Мария Евгеньевна
Organization: Санкт-Петербургский политехнический университет Петра Великого. Институт компьютерных наук и технологий
Imprint: Санкт-Петербург, 2019
Collection: Выпускные квалификационные работы; Общая коллекция
Subjects: Базы данных; Вычислительные машины электронные — Математическое обеспечение
UDC: 004.65(043.3); 004.42(043.3)
Document type: Master graduation qualification work
File type: PDF
Language: Russian
Speciality code (FGOS): 02.04.03
Speciality group (FGOS): 020000 - Компьютерные и информационные науки
Links: Отзыв руководителя; Рецензия; Отчет о проверке на объем и корректность внешних заимствований
DOI: 10.18720/SPBPU/3/2019/vr/vr19-85
Rights: Свободный доступ из сети Интернет (чтение, печать, копирование)

Allowed Actions:

Action 'Read' will be available if you login or access site from another network Action 'Download' will be available if you login or access site from another network

Group: Anonymous

Network: Internet

Annotation

Выпускная квалификационная работа магистра содержит 55 с., 14 рис., 2 табл., 26 источников, 1 приложение. Тема: Разработка и исследование прототипа системы администрирования базы данных при помощи Telegram bot. Ключевые слова: telegram, telegram бот, бот, oracle, oracle database, api, php, oracle instant client, базы данных. Объектом исследования являются способы мониторинга и удаленного доступа к БД Oracle. Цель работы – разработка и исследование прототипа системы администрирования базы данных при помощи Telegram Bot. В результате работы был разработан бот в Telegaram, который отслеживает ошибки в работе базы данных, оповещает администратора и позволяет отправить команды для их устранения. Степень внедрения – планируется использование для администрирования БД Oracle кафедры КИТ.

Master’s thesis contain 55 p., 14 pic., 2 tab., 26 sources, 1 adj. Subject: Development and research of a prototype database administration system using Telegram bot. Keywords: telegram, telegram bot, bot, oracle, oracle database, api, php, oracle instant client, databases. The object of research is the methods of monitoring and remote access to Oracle database. Objective - to develop and study a prototype of a database administration system using Telegram Bot. As a result of the work, a telegram bot was developed that tracks errors in the database, notifies the administrator and allows you to send commands to eliminate them. Degree of implementation – will be using to administer Oracle databases of the chair KIT.

Document access rights

Network User group Action
ILC SPbPU Local Network All Read Print Download
Internet Authorized users Read Print Download
-> Internet Anonymous

Table of Contents

  • СОДЕРЖАНИЕ
  • ВВЕДЕНИЕ
  • ГЛАВА 1. АНАЛИЗ ПРЕДМЕТНОЙ ОБЛАСТИ
    • 1.1. Постановка задач
    • 1.2. Задачи администрирования
    • 1.3. Общие принципы работы Telegram бота
    • 1.4. Диагностика сбоев и ошибок в базе данных Oracle
    • 1.5. Обзор существующих решений
    • 1.6. Выводы по первой главе
  • ГЛАВА 2. РАЗРАБОТКА АРХИТЕКТУРЫ ПРИЛОЖЕНИЯ
    • 2.1. Выбор средств разработки
    • 2.2. Описание архитектуры приложения
  • ГЛАВА 3. РАЗРАБОТКА ПРИЛОЖЕНИЯ
    • 3.
    • 3.1. Регистрация бота в Telegram
    • 3.2. Разработка кода и привязывание к боту
    • 3.3. Интерфейс приложения
    • 3.4. Описание алгоритма мониторинга
    • 3.5. Установка модулей для Oracle Database на Azure
  • ГЛАВА 4. ТЕСТИРОВАНИЕ СИСТЕМЫ
    • 4.
    • 4.1. Тестирование удобства интерфейса с аналогами
    • 4.2. Тестирование времени ответа от бота
    • 4.3. Расчет расхода трафика приложением
    • 4.4. Тестирование приложения экспертами
    • 4.5. Выводы по четвертой главе
  • ЗАКЛЮЧЕНИЕ
  • СПИСОК ИСПОЛЬЗОВАННЫХ ИСТОЧНИКОВ
  • Приложение 1
  • Код программы

Document usage statistics

stat Document access count: 175
Last 30 days: 11
Detailed usage statistics